The Lawyer Stories Podcast Episode 235 features Saevion David-Longe, a Guyanese attorney at Stanbrook Prudhoe with more than six years of experience in civil and commercial litigation. Saevion shares his journey from growing up in Guyana—where competitive tennis matches with his siblings helped shape his discipline and drive—to becoming a respected legal professional advising on real estate, trust, administrative, and employment matters.
Beyond his practice, Saevion is passionate about establishing a law school in Guyana to strengthen local access to legal education. As Guyana undergoes rapid industrial growth fueled by its booming oil sector, and navigates important issues of social and environmental governance, he envisions a stronger legal infrastructure that can equip the next generation of lawyers to guide the country’s future.
